Biography

Malin Östman is an Adjunct Senior Lecturer at the University of Gothenburg, focusing on primary care research. Her work primarily explores communication and decision-making processes within patient-RN consultations, quality of healthcare encounters, and the impact of various care models on chronic illness management. Östman's research aims to enhance understanding of patient experiences and healthcare continuity, particularly for individuals with chronic conditions such as heart failure. She has contributed to several peer-reviewed publications that address significant issues in patient care and healthcare delivery, ensuring that her findings are grounded in empirical observational data.
